TTR 테스터는 소프트웨어의 이식성을 어떻게 테스트하나요?

Mar 16, 2026

신뢰할 수 있는 Ttr 테스터 공급업체로서 우리는 이식성 테스트가 소프트웨어의 품질과 신뢰성을 보장하는 데 중요한 역할을 한다는 것을 이해하고 있습니다. 오늘날의 역동적인 기술 환경에서 소프트웨어는 다양한 장치와 환경에서 원활하게 작동해야 합니다. 이 블로그 게시물은 Ttr 테스터가 소프트웨어의 이식성을 테스트하기 위해 사용하는 방법을 조사하고 [귀하의 회사는 지침에 따라 제거됨]의 프로세스에 대한 통찰력과 소프트웨어 개발에서 이 테스트의 중요성을 제공합니다.

이식성 테스트 이해

이식성 테스트는 다양한 하드웨어 플랫폼, 운영 체제, 네트워크 환경 및 기타 소프트웨어 구성에서 실행되는 소프트웨어 기능에 초점을 맞춘 소프트웨어 테스트 유형입니다. 목표는 소프트웨어가 올바르게 작동하고 모든 대상 환경에서 성능과 유용성을 유지하는지 확인하는 것입니다. 이는 광범위한 고객 기반에 도달하고 일관된 사용자 경험을 제공하려는 소프트웨어 공급업체에게 매우 중요합니다.

HZBB-10B Transformer Portable Handheld Turns Ratio MeterHZBB-10B Transformer Portable Handheld Turns Ratio Meter

하드웨어 호환성 테스트

이식성 테스트의 주요 측면 중 하나는 하드웨어 호환성을 평가하는 것입니다. 하드웨어 장치마다 프로세서 속도, 메모리 용량, 디스플레이 해상도, 입력/출력 인터페이스 등의 사양이 다릅니다. 당사의 Ttr 테스터는 다양한 하드웨어 장치를 사용하여 소프트웨어를 철저하게 테스트합니다.
예를 들어, 모바일 애플리케이션을 테스트할 때 다양한 화면 크기, 운영 체제(예: Android 및 iOS), 하드웨어 구성을 갖춘 다양한 제조업체의 스마트폰과 태블릿을 사용합니다. 이는 충돌, 성능 저하 또는 잘못된 디스플레이 렌더링과 같은 하드웨어 관련 문제를 식별하는 데 도움이 됩니다. 우리는 소프트웨어가 다양한 가격대에서 잘 작동하는지 확인하기 위해 고급 장치와 예산 장치 모두에서 테스트합니다.
데스크톱 소프트웨어의 경우 다양한 프로세서(Intel, AMD), RAM 용량, 그래픽 카드를 갖춘 다양한 컴퓨터에서 테스트합니다. 이러한 포괄적인 접근 방식을 통해 소프트웨어는 특정 하드웨어 프로필에 국한되지 않고 다양한 사용자가 사용할 수 있습니다.

운영 체제 호환성

이식성 테스트의 또 다른 중요한 영역은 운영 체제 호환성입니다. Windows, macOS, Linux 배포판(예: Ubuntu, Fedora) 및 다양한 모바일 운영 체제를 포함하여 시장에는 수많은 운영 체제가 있습니다. 각 운영 체제에는 고유한 규칙, API 및 프로그래밍 규칙 세트가 있습니다.
당사의 Ttr 테스터는 여러 운영 체제에 소프트웨어를 설치하여 호환성 문제를 확인합니다. 예를 들어, Windows에서 개발된 소프트웨어는 파일 시스템, 시스템 호출 및 보안 메커니즘의 차이로 인해 Linux 시스템에서 올바르게 작동하지 않을 수 있습니다. 우리는 각 운영 체제에서 소프트웨어의 설치 프로세스, 기능 및 성능을 테스트합니다. 또한 우리는 모든 운영 체제, 즉 소프트웨어가 사용할 수 있는 특정 기능에 주의를 기울여 예상대로 작동하는지 확인합니다.

네트워크 환경 테스트

오늘날 연결된 세상에서 소프트웨어는 제대로 작동하기 위해 네트워크 통신에 의존하는 경우가 많습니다. 네트워크 환경은 고속 광대역 연결부터 느린 모바일 데이터 네트워크까지 매우 다양할 수 있습니다. Ttr 테스터는 다양한 네트워크 조건을 시뮬레이션하여 소프트웨어의 성능과 안정성을 테스트합니다.
우리는 도구를 사용하여 네트워크 속도를 조절하고, 패킷 손실을 도입하고, 네트워크 대기 시간을 시뮬레이션합니다. 이는 이상적이지 않은 네트워크 조건에서 소프트웨어가 어떻게 작동하는지 이해하는 데 도움이 됩니다. 예를 들어, 웹 기반 애플리케이션은 사용자가 약한 모바일 네트워크에 있는 경우에도 올바르게 작동해야 할 수 있습니다. 다양한 네트워크 환경에서 테스트함으로써 소프트웨어가 적응하고 만족스러운 사용자 경험을 제공할 수 있는지 확인합니다.

소프트웨어 종속성 테스트

소프트웨어는 라이브러리, 프레임워크, 데이터베이스와 같은 다른 소프트웨어 구성 요소에 의존하는 경우가 많습니다. 이식성 테스트에는 이러한 종속성이 사용 가능하고 모든 대상 환경과 호환되는지 확인하는 것이 포함됩니다.
우리 테스터는 종속성의 버전 요구 사항을 확인하고 각 시스템에 올바르게 설치되었는지 확인합니다. 또한 서로 다른 소프트웨어 구성 요소 간의 충돌을 찾습니다. 예를 들어, 소프트웨어 애플리케이션이 특정 버전의 데이터베이스 관리 시스템에 의존하는 경우 호환성을 보장하기 위해 해당 시스템의 다른 버전에서 테스트합니다.

테스트 도구 및 기술

효과적인 이식성 테스트를 수행하기 위해 Ttr 테스터는 다양한 도구와 기술을 사용합니다. 일반적으로 사용되는 도구 중 일부에는 가상화 소프트웨어가 포함되어 있습니다. 이를 통해 단일 물리적 시스템에서 다양한 운영 체제와 하드웨어 구성을 사용하는 여러 가상 시스템을 생성할 수 있습니다. 이를 통해 테스트에 필요한 비용과 시간을 크게 줄일 수 있습니다.
자동화된 테스트 도구는 테스트 프로세스를 간소화하는 데에도 사용됩니다. 이러한 도구는 다양한 환경에서 일련의 테스트를 실행하도록 구성하여 시간을 절약하고 일관성을 보장할 수 있습니다. 또한 물리적 하드웨어 없이 실제 장치의 동작을 모방하는 모바일 장치용 에뮬레이터도 사용합니다.

이식성 테스트에서 당사 제품의 사례 연구

당사의 Ttr 테스터 제품군은 다양한 테스트 시나리오의 요구 사항을 충족하도록 설계되어 다양한 환경에서 정확하고 신뢰할 수 있는 결과를 보장합니다. 그만큼HZBB - 10S 휴대용 변압기 회전율 테스터이는 이식성에 대한 우리의 약속을 보여주는 대표적인 예입니다. 가볍고 휴대가 간편하여 현장 테스트에 적합합니다. 우리 테스터들은 이 장치를 사용하여 온도 및 습도 조건이 다양한 여러 위치에서 변압기 권선비 측정과 관련된 소프트웨어 성능을 테스트했습니다.
그만큼HZTTR80A 변압기 회전율 테스트 세트고급 기능과 고정밀 측정을 제공합니다. 우리는 다양한 테스트 환경에서 사용할 수 있는지 확인하기 위해 다양한 운영 체제 및 하드웨어 플랫폼에서 관련 소프트웨어를 테스트했습니다. 이 테스트 세트는 정확한 회전율 테스트가 중요한 여러 프로젝트에서 사용되었으며 소프트웨어는 뛰어난 이식성을 입증했습니다.
그만큼HZBB - 10B 변압기 휴대용 휴대용 회전율 측정기작고 사용자 친화적인 장치입니다. 우리 테스터들은 다양한 모바일 장치와 태블릿에서 소프트웨어를 사용하여 소프트웨어의 이식성을 확인했습니다. 이 소프트웨어는 엄격한 휴대성 테스트를 통해 사용되는 장치에 관계없이 원활한 사용자 경험을 제공합니다.

이식성 테스트의 중요성

이식성 테스트는 여러 가지 이유로 필수적입니다. 첫째, 소프트웨어 공급업체가 시장 범위를 확장하는 데 도움이 됩니다. 소프트웨어가 여러 플랫폼에서 실행될 수 있도록 함으로써 더 많은 청중을 대상으로 삼아 잠재 고객 기반을 늘릴 수 있습니다.
둘째, 사용자 경험을 향상시킵니다. 사용자는 소프트웨어가 다양한 장치와 환경에서 일관되게 작동하기를 기대합니다. 철저한 이식성 테스트를 통해 소프트웨어가 출시되기 전에 모든 문제를 식별하고 수정할 수 있으므로 최종 사용자에게 원활하고 번거롭지 않은 경험을 제공할 수 있습니다.
마지막으로 소프트웨어 유지 관리 비용이 절감됩니다. 개발 주기 초기에 이식성 문제를 식별하고 해결하는 것이 소프트웨어 출시 후 문제를 처리하는 것보다 훨씬 비용 효율적입니다.

결론

결론적으로 이식성 테스트는 소프트웨어 개발 프로세스의 중요한 부분입니다. Ttr 테스터 공급업체로서 우리는 고품질 테스트 서비스 및 제품을 제공하기 위해 최선을 다하고 있습니다. 고급 도구 및 기술과 함께 하드웨어, 운영 체제, 네트워크 및 소프트웨어 종속성 테스트를 결합하여 소프트웨어가 이식 가능하고 다양한 환경에서 잘 작동하는지 확인할 수 있습니다.
HZBB - 10S, HZTTR80A 및 HZBB - 10B와 같은 Ttr 테스터 제품군은 휴대성 테스트의 다양한 요구 사항을 충족하도록 설계되었습니다. 신뢰할 수 있는 Ttr 테스터와 전문 테스트 서비스를 찾고 계시다면, 귀하의 요구 사항에 대한 자세한 논의를 위해 당사에 연락해 주시기 바랍니다. 우리 전문가 팀은 소프트웨어의 이식성과 품질을 보장하는 데 도움을 드릴 준비가 되어 있습니다.

참고자료

  • 프레스먼, RS(2010). 소프트웨어 엔지니어링: 실무자의 접근 방식. 맥그로-힐.
  • 서머빌, I. (2011). 소프트웨어 공학. 피어슨.